The Whale Sanctuary of El Vizcaino is a serial property on the Pacific Coast of the central part of Mexico's Baja California Peninsula. It comprises two coastal lagoons, Laguna Ojo de Liebre and Laguna San Ignacio, and their surroundings, a complex mosaic of wetlands, marshes, halophytes, dunes and desert habitats, as well as mangroves in the.

The Baja California Desert ecoregion is one of the wildest and most intact ecoregions in Mexico, occupying most of the Baja California Peninsula and almost all of its western portion in both the states of Baja California Norte and Baja California Sur. To its north and northeast lie the California Coastal Sage and Chaparral and Sonoran Desert.

Parque Nacional Sierra de San Pedro Mártir. With mountains covered in pine trees and snow in the winter, San Pedro Mártir also boasts the highest peak on the peninsula, Mt. Picacho del Diablo at 10,157 feet high. The two-day hike to the top of Mt. Picacho del Diablo should be made with a local guide.
